Types of Engineering Toys

Mechanical Kits

Mechanical kits are among the most popular engineering toys for adults. They often include detailed instructions and allow users to build intricate models. Brands such as Fat Brain Toys offer a wide variety of mechanical engineering kits that challenge users to explore mechanics and physics through hands-on experience.

3D Puzzles

3D puzzles, like those from UGears, are not only fun but also foster spatial reasoning and problem-solving skills. These puzzles require patience and attention to detail, making them ideal for adults looking to engage their minds while enjoying a relaxing activity.

Electronics Kits

Electronics kits provide an excellent way to learn about circuits and electronics. These kits typically include various components such as resistors, LEDs, and microcontrollers for building gadgets. They are perfect for anyone interested in electrical engineering or innovation.

Robotics Kits

Robotics kits are a fantastic way for adults to explore programming and automation. These kits, available on platforms such as Electromaker.io, often include everything needed to build and program a functioning robot. They enhance logical thinking and coding skills, making them great for tech enthusiasts.

Model Building Kits

Model building kits allow adults to recreate iconic vehicles, structures, or historical artifacts. These kits are often highly detailed and require significant patience and skill. They serve as both a creative outlet and a means to learn about design and engineering principles.

STEM Learning Kits

STEM learning kits encompass a broad range of activities that integrate science, technology, engineering, and math. Popular Mechanics highlights these kits as a way to challenge oneself intellectually while having fun. They often promote collaborative learning, making them great for groups.

FAQ

What are engineering toys for adults?
Engineering toys for adults are kits and models designed to challenge and engage adult users in engineering principles, mechanics, and creative problem-solving.

Why should adults consider engineering toys?
They offer mental stimulation, enhance creativity, and can serve as a relaxing hobby. They also provide hands-on learning experiences in various engineering disciplines.

Are engineering toys suitable for beginners?
Yes, many kits cater to different skill levels, including beginner-friendly options. It’s essential to check the difficulty level before purchasing.

Can engineering toys help with career skills?
Absolutely! They can enhance critical thinking, problem-solving, and technical skills, which are valuable in many careers, particularly in STEM fields.

What is the difference between mechanical kits and robotics kits?
Mechanical kits focus on building static models that demonstrate engineering principles, while robotics kits involve building and programming robots for specific tasks.

How much do engineering toys typically cost?
Prices vary widely depending on the complexity and type of toy, ranging from $15 to over $200.

Are there engineering toys that promote teamwork?
Yes, many STEM learning kits are designed for multiple users, encouraging collaboration and teamwork in problem-solving.

Can I find engineering toys related to specific engineering fields?
Yes, many toys are tailored to specific fields like mechanical, electrical, or civil engineering, allowing users to explore particular interests.

Do engineering toys require any special tools for assembly?
Most kits come with all necessary tools or can be assembled with basic household items. Always check the product specifications for details.
